From Leaks to Longevity: Understanding the Science Behind Roof Durability
One of the core elements influencing roof durability is the choice of materials. Not all roofing materials are created equal, and each comes with its own set of advantages and constraints. Asphalt shingles, for example, are popular due to their affordability and ease of installation. However, for those in areas with extreme weather conditions, metal roofing may provide longer-lasting protection against harsh elements. Another key factor is roof design and slope. Roofs with a steeper slope facilitate better drainage, reducing the risk of leaks and water accumulation. This is particularly important in areas with heavy rainfall or snow. A thoughtfully designed roof with adequate slope and overhangs can significantly enhance its longevity. Incorporating design considerations that prevent water pooling will help in preserving the roof's structure over time.
Proper installation practices also play a pivotal role in ensuring a roof’s longevity. Even the highest-quality materials will underperform if not installed correctly. Regular maintenance cannot be overstated when it comes to roof durability. Routine inspections help identify early signs of damage such as minor leaks, missing shingles, or debris accumulation that could lead to more significant problems if ignored. Lastly, environmental factors naturally affect roof lifespan. UV radiation, wind, rain, and temperature fluctuations can each degrade roofing materials over time. Selecting products with high resistance properties, such as UV protection coatings or wind-resistant shingles, minimizes this impact.
